Webb17 sep. 2024 · Factors Affecting Fetal Viability. Multiple factors can play into whether or not a baby will survive a premature birth, including: 9. Birth weight: Larger babies have better survival rates. Low birth weight is independently linked to reduced odds of survival and a higher risk of disabilities and health problems. 10. Webb19 aug. 2024 · Salty Brine State Beach is located in Narragansett, RI, and offers beautiful views of Point Judith Harbor. Salty Brine State Beach is perfect for relaxing on a hot summer day. With calm water and white and powdery sand, it’s a great place for families to swim and build sand castles. WebbThey help prevent symptoms that can occur such as breathing problems and they therapeutically decrease the swelling in the airways making it easier to breath. Examples of these prescribed medication include: mometasone. ciclesonide. fluticasone. budesonide. trimcinolone. beclomethasone. Webb20 apr. 2024 · The short answer is no, your baby cannot breathe inside the womb. However, this answer is only technically correct, as breathing by definition requires the action of pulling in gaseous oxygen into our lungs. In the foetus’ case, the lungs will only be developed in the last two weeks of pregnancy. Around this time, the foetus will begin to ...

Webb10 maj 2024 · The most obvious signs of respiratory infection in a turtle or tortoise are difficulty breathing (outstretched head and gulping air), a decrease in energy, a lack of appetite, swimming lopsided, unable to dive, open mouth breathing, whistling while breathing, and drainage or bubbles coming from the mouth, eyes, or nostrils. 3. Webb25 okt. 2024 · On land, amphibians breathe through their lungs and skin as they take air into the lungs through their nostrils. In most cases of amphibians, especially in cold-blooded animals like adult frogs, the respiration is done through the lungs and the skin.
